| Index Entry | Section |
|
Q | | |
| q (quit ) | 2.2 Quitting GDB |
| q (SingleKey TUI key) | 22.3 TUI Single Key Mode |
| q packet | D.2 Packets |
| Q packet | D.2 Packets |
| query | 25.3 Annotation for GDB Input |
| quit | 25.4 Errors |
| quit [expression] | 2.2 Quitting GDB |
| quoted-insert (C-q or C-v) | 27.4.3 Commands For Changing Text |
| quoted-insert (C-q or C-v) | 27.4.3 Commands For Changing Text |
| quotes in commands | 3.2 Command completion |
| quoting Ada internal identifiers | 12.4.4.3 Additions to Ada |
| quoting names | 13. Examining the Symbol Table |
|
R | | |
| r (run ) | 4.2 Starting your program |
| r (SingleKey TUI key) | 22.3 TUI Single Key Mode |
| r packet | D.2 Packets |
| R packet | D.2 Packets |
| raise exceptions | 5.1.3 Setting catchpoints |
| range checking | 12.3.1 An overview of type checking |
| ranges of breakpoints | 5.1 Breakpoints, watchpoints, catchpoints, and exceptions |
| rbreak | 5.1.1 Setting breakpoints |
| re-read-init-file (C-x C-r) | 27.4.8 Some Miscellaneous Commands |
| re-read-init-file (C-x C-r) | 27.4.8 Some Miscellaneous Commands |
| read, file-i/o system call | read |
| reading symbols from relocatable object files | 15.1 Commands to specify files |
| reading symbols immediately | 15.1 Commands to specify files |
| readline | 19.2 Command editing |
| readnow | 15.1 Commands to specify files |
| recent tracepoint number | 10.1.1 Create and Delete Tracepoints |
| recording a session script | 26.2 How to report bugs |
| redirection | 4.6 Your program's input and output |
| redraw-current-line () | 27.4.1 Commands For Moving |
| redraw-current-line () | 27.4.1 Commands For Moving |
| reference card | A. Formatting Documentation |
| reference declarations | 12.4.1.3 C++ expressions |
| refresh | 22.4 TUI specific commands |
| register stack, AMD29K | 18.4.1 A29K |
| registers | 8.10 Registers |
| regular expression | 5.1.1 Setting breakpoints |
| reloading symbols | 13. Examining the Symbol Table |
| reloading the overlay table | 11.2 Overlay Commands |
| relocatable object files, reading symbols from | 15.1 Commands to specify files |
| remote connection without stubs | 17.2 Using the gdbserver program |
| remote debugging | 16.4 Remote debugging |
| remote programs, interrupting | 17.1 Connecting to a remote target |
| remote protocol, field separator | D.1 Overview |
| remote serial debugging summary | 17.5.3 Putting it all together |
| remote serial debugging, overview | 17.5 Implementing a remote stub |
| remote serial protocol | D.1 Overview |
| remote serial stub | 17.5.1 What the stub can do for you |
| remote serial stub list | 17.5 Implementing a remote stub |
| remote serial stub, initialization | 17.5.1 What the stub can do for you |
| remote serial stub, main routine | 17.5.1 What the stub can do for you |
| remote stub, example | 17.5 Implementing a remote stub |
| remote stub, support routines | 17.5.2 What you must do for the stub |
| remote target | 16.2 Commands for managing targets |
| remotedebug , MIPS protocol | 18.3.6 MIPS Embedded |
| remotetimeout | 18.3.11 Tsqware Sparclet |
| remove actions from a tracepoint | 10.1.4 Tracepoint Action Lists |
| rename, file-i/o system call | rename |
| Renesas | 17.5 Implementing a remote stub |
| Renesas SH download | 18.3.2 Renesas H8/300 |
| repeating command sequences | 3.1 Command syntax |
| repeating commands | 3.1 Command syntax |
| reporting bugs in GDB | 26. Reporting Bugs in GDB |
| reprint the last value | 8. Examining Data |
| response time, MIPS debugging | 18.4.3 MIPS |
| restore | 8.15 Copy between memory and a file |
| restore data from a file | 8.15 Copy between memory and a file |
| result records in GDB/MI | 24.3.1 GDB/MI Result Records |
| resuming execution | 5.2 Continuing and stepping |
| RET (repeat last command) | 3.1 Command syntax |
| retransmit-timeout , MIPS protocol | 18.3.6 MIPS Embedded |
| return | 14.4 Returning from a function |
| returning from a function | 14.4 Returning from a function |
| reverse-search | 7.3 Searching source files |
| reverse-search-history (C-r) | 27.4.2 Commands For Manipulating The History |
| reverse-search-history (C-r) | 27.4.2 Commands For Manipulating The History |
| revert-line (M-r) | 27.4.8 Some Miscellaneous Commands |
| revert-line (M-r) | 27.4.8 Some Miscellaneous Commands |
| Right | 22.2 TUI Key Bindings |
| run | 4.2 Starting your program |
| run to main procedure | 4.2 Starting your program |
| running | 4.2 Starting your program |
| running and debugging Sparclet programs | 18.3.11.4 Running and debugging |
| running VxWorks tasks | 18.2.1.3 Running tasks |
| running, on Sparclet | 18.3.11 Tsqware Sparclet |
| rwatch | 5.1.2 Setting watchpoints |
|
S | | |
| s (SingleKey TUI key) | 22.3 TUI Single Key Mode |
| s (step ) | 5.2 Continuing and stepping |
| S packet | D.2 Packets |
| s packet | D.2 Packets |
| save tracepoints for future sessions | 10.2.3 save-tracepoints filename |
| save-tracepoints | 10.2.3 save-tracepoints filename |
| saving symbol table | 15.1 Commands to specify files |
| scope | 12.4.3.7 The scope operators :: and . |
| search | 7.3 Searching source files |
| searching source files | 7.3 Searching source files |
| section | 15.1 Commands to specify files |
| segment descriptor tables | 18.1.4 Features for Debugging DJGPP Programs |
| select trace snapshot | 10.2.1 tfind n |
| select-frame | 6.1 Stack frames |
| selected frame | 6. Examining the Stack |
| selecting frame silently | 6.1 Stack frames |
| self-insert (a, b, A, 1, !, <small>...</small>) | 27.4.3 Commands For Changing Text |
| self-insert (a, b, A, 1, !, <small>...</small>) | 27.4.3 Commands For Changing Text |
| separate debugging information files | 15.2 Debugging Information in Separate Files |
| sequence-id, for GDB remote | D.1 Overview |
| serial connections, debugging | 19.8 Optional messages about internal happenings |
| serial device, Renesas micros | 18.3.2.1 Connecting to Renesas boards |
| serial line speed, Renesas micros | 18.3.2.1 Connecting to Renesas boards |
| serial line, target remote | 17.1 Connecting to a remote target |
| serial protocol, GDB remote | D.1 Overview |
| server prefix for annotations | 25.2 The Server Prefix |
| set | 3.3 Getting help |
| set args | 4.3 Your program's arguments |
| set auto-solib-add | 15.1 Commands to specify files |
| set auto-solib-limit | 15.1 Commands to specify files |
| set backtrace | 6.2 Backtraces |
| set breakpoint pending | 5.1.1 Setting breakpoints |
| set breakpoints on all functions | 5.1.1 Setting breakpoints |
| set charset | 8.16 Character Sets |
| set check range | 12.3.2 An overview of range checking |
| set check type | 12.3.1 An overview of type checking |
| set coerce-float-to-double | 19.6 Configuring the current ABI |
| set complaints | 19.7 Optional warnings and messages |
| set confirm | 19.7 Optional warnings and messages |
| set cp-abi | 19.6 Configuring the current ABI |
| set debug | 19.8 Optional messages about internal happenings |
| set debug-file-directory | 15.2 Debugging Information in Separate Files |
| set debugevents | 18.1.5 Features for Debugging MS Windows PE executables |
| set debugexceptions | 18.1.5 Features for Debugging MS Windows PE executables |
| set debugexec | 18.1.5 Features for Debugging MS Windows PE executables |
| set debugmemory | 18.1.5 Features for Debugging MS Windows PE executables |
| set disassembly-flavor | 7.5 Source and machine code |
| set editing | 19.2 Command editing |
| set endian | 16.3 Choosing target byte order |
| set environment | 4.4 Your program's environment |
| set extension-language | 12.2 Displaying the language |
| set follow-fork-mode | 4.10 Debugging programs with multiple processes |
| set gnutarget | 16.2 Commands for managing targets |
| set height | 19.4 Screen size |
| set history | 19.3 Command history |
| set history expansion | 19.3 Command history |
| set history filename | 19.3 Command history |
| set host-charset | 8.16 Character Sets |
| set input-radix | 19.5 Numbers |
| set language | 12.1.2 Setting the working language |
| set listsize | 7.1 Printing source lines |
| set logging | 2.4 Logging output |
| set machine | 18.3.2.3 Special GDB commands for Renesas micros |
| set max-user-call-depth | 20.1 User-defined commands |
| set memory mod | 18.3.3 H8/500 |
| set mipsfpu | 18.3.6 MIPS Embedded |
| set new-console | 18.1.5 Features for Debugging MS Windows PE executables |
| set new-group | 18.1.5 Features for Debugging MS Windows PE executables |
| set opaque-type-resolution | 13. Examining the Symbol Table |
| set os | 16.5 Kernel Object Display |
| set osabi | 19.6 Configuring the current ABI |
| set output-radix | 19.5 Numbers |
| set overload-resolution | 12.4.1.7 GDB features for C++ |
| set print | 8.7 Print settings |
| set processor args | 18.3.6 MIPS Embedded |
| set prompt | 19.1 Prompt |
| set remote hardware-breakpoint-limit | 17.4 Remote configuration |
| set remote hardware-watchpoint-limit | 17.4 Remote configuration |
| set remote system-call-allowed 0 | D.7.9 The system(3) call |
| set remote system-call-allowed 1 | D.7.9 The system(3) call |
| set remotedebug, MIPS protocol | 18.3.6 MIPS Embedded |
| set retransmit-timeout | 18.3.6 MIPS Embedded |
| set rstack_high_address | 18.4.1 A29K |
| set shell | 18.1.5 Features for Debugging MS Windows PE executables |
| set solib-absolute-prefix | 15.1 Commands to specify files |
| set solib-search-path | 15.1 Commands to specify files |
| set step-mode | 5.2 Continuing and stepping |
| set symbol-reloading | 13. Examining the Symbol Table |
| set target-charset | 8.16 Character Sets |
| set timeout | 18.3.6 MIPS Embedded |
| set tracepoint | 10.1.1 Create and Delete Tracepoints |
| set trust-readonly-sections | 15.1 Commands to specify files |
| set tui active-border-mode | 22.5 TUI configuration variables |
| set tui border-kind | 22.5 TUI configuration variables |
| set tui border-mode | 22.5 TUI configuration variables |
| set variable | 14.1 Assignment to variables |
| set varsize-limit | 12.4.4.9 Set commands for Ada |
| set verbose | 19.7 Optional warnings and messages |
| set width | 19.4 Screen size |
| set write | 14.6 Patching programs |
| set-mark (C-@) | 27.4.8 Some Miscellaneous Commands |
| set-mark (C-@) | 27.4.8 Some Miscellaneous Commands |
| set_debug_traps | 17.5.1 What the stub can do for you |
| setting variables | 14.1 Assignment to variables |
| setting watchpoints | 5.1.2 Setting watchpoints |
| SH | 17.5 Implementing a remote stub |
| `sh-stub.c' | 17.5 Implementing a remote stub |
| share | 15.1 Commands to specify files |
| shared libraries | 15.1 Commands to specify files |
| sharedlibrary | 15.1 Commands to specify files |
| shell | 2.3 Shell commands |
| shell escape | 2.3 Shell commands |
| show | 3.3 Getting help |
| show args | 4.3 Your program's arguments |
| show auto-solib-add | 15.1 Commands to specify files |
| show auto-solib-limit | 15.1 Commands to specify files |
| show backtrace | 6.2 Backtraces |
| show breakpoint pending | 5.1.1 Setting breakpoints |
| show charset | 8.16 Character Sets |
| show check range | 12.3.2 An overview of range checking |
| show check type | 12.3.1 An overview of type checking |
| show complaints | 19.7 Optional warnings and messages |
| show confirm | 19.7 Optional warnings and messages |
| show convenience | 8.9 Convenience variables |
| show copying | 3.3 Getting help |
| show cp-abi | 19.6 Configuring the current ABI |
| show debug | 19.8 Optional messages about internal happenings |
| show debug-file-directory | 15.2 Debugging Information in Separate Files |
| show directories | 7.4 Specifying source directories |
| show editing | 19.2 Command editing |
| show environment | 4.4 Your program's environment |
| show gnutarget | 16.2 Commands for managing targets |
| show height | 19.4 Screen size |
| show history | 19.3 Command history |
| show host-charset | 8.16 Character Sets |
| show input-radix | 19.5 Numbers |
| show language | 12.2 Displaying the language |
| show listsize | 7.1 Printing source lines |
| show logging | 2.4 Logging output |
| show machine | 18.3.2.3 Special GDB commands for Renesas micros |
| show max-user-call-depth | 20.1 User-defined commands |
| show mipsfpu | 18.3.6 MIPS Embedded |
| show new-console | 18.1.5 Features for Debugging MS Windows PE executables |
| show new-group | 18.1.5 Features for Debugging MS Windows PE executables |
| show opaque-type-resolution | 13. Examining the Symbol Table |
| show os | 16.5 Kernel Object Display |
| show osabi | 19.6 Configuring the current ABI |
| show output-radix | 19.5 Numbers |
| show paths | 4.4 Your program's environment |
| show print | 8.7 Print settings |
| show processor | 18.3.6 MIPS Embedded |
| show prompt | 19.1 Prompt |
| show remote system-call-allowed | D.7.9 The system(3) call |
| show remotedebug, MIPS protocol | 18.3.6 MIPS Embedded |
| show retransmit-timeout | 18.3.6 MIPS Embedded |
| show rstack_high_address | 18.4.1 A29K |
| show shell | 18.1.5 Features for Debugging MS Windows PE executables |
| show solib-absolute-prefix | 15.1 Commands to specify files |
| show solib-search-path | 15.1 Commands to specify files |
| show symbol-reloading | 13. Examining the Symbol Table |
| show target-charset | 8.16 Character Sets |
| show timeout | 18.3.6 MIPS Embedded |
| show user | 20.1 User-defined commands |
| show values | 8.8 Value history |
| show varsize-limit | 12.4.4.9 Set commands for Ada |
| show verbose | 19.7 Optional warnings and messages |
| show version | 3.3 Getting help |
| show warranty | 3.3 Getting help |
| show width | 19.4 Screen size |
| show write | 14.6 Patching programs |
| show-all-if-ambiguous | 27.3.1 Readline Init File Syntax |
| shows | 19.3 Command history |
| si (stepi ) | 5.2 Continuing and stepping |
| signal | 25.6 Running the Program |
| signal-name | 25.6 Running the Program |
| signal-name-end | 25.6 Running the Program |
| signal-string | 25.6 Running the Program |
| signal-string-end | 25.6 Running the Program |
| signalled | 25.6 Running the Program |
| signals | 5.3 Signals |
| silent | 5.1.7 Breakpoint command lists |
| sim | 18.3.14 Zilog Z8000 |
| simulator, Z8000 | 18.3.14 Zilog Z8000 |
| size of screen | 19.4 Screen size |
| software watchpoints | 5.1.2 Setting watchpoints |
| source | 25.7 Displaying Source |
| source line and its code address | 7.5 Source and machine code |
| source path | 7.4 Specifying source directories |
| Sparc | 17.5 Implementing a remote stub |
| `sparc-stub.c' | 17.5 Implementing a remote stub |
| `sparcl-stub.c' | 17.5 Implementing a remote stub |
| Sparclet | 18.3.11 Tsqware Sparclet |
| SparcLite | 17.5 Implementing a remote stub |
| speed | 18.3.2.1 Connecting to Renesas boards |
| spr | 18.3.7 OpenRISC 1000 |
| ST2000 auxiliary commands | 18.3.13 Tandem ST2000 |
| st2000 cmd | 18.3.13 Tandem ST2000 |
| stack frame | 6.1 Stack frames |
| stack on Alpha | 18.4.3 MIPS |
| stack on MIPS | 18.4.3 MIPS |
| stack traces | 6.2 Backtraces |
| stacking targets | 16.1 Active targets |
| start | 4.2 Starting your program |
| start a new trace experiment | 10.1.6 Starting and Stopping Trace Experiment |
| start-kbd-macro (C-x () | 27.4.7 Keyboard Macros |
| start-kbd-macro (C-x () | 27.4.7 Keyboard Macros |
| starting | 25.6 Running the Program |
| stat, file-i/o system call | stat/fstat |
| static members of C++ objects | 8.7 Print settings |
| status of trace data collection | 10.1.6 Starting and Stopping Trace Experiment |
| status output in GDB/MI | 24.1.2 GDB/MI Output Syntax |
| STDBUG commands (ST2000) | 18.3.13 Tandem ST2000 |
| step | 5.2 Continuing and stepping |
| stepi | 5.2 Continuing and stepping |
| stepping | 5.2 Continuing and stepping |
| stepping into functions with no line info | 5.2 Continuing and stepping |
| stop a running trace experiment | 10.1.6 Starting and Stopping Trace Experiment |
| stop on C++ exceptions | 5.1.3 Setting catchpoints |
| stop reply packets | D.3 Stop Reply Packets |
| stop, a pseudo-command | 20.2 User-defined command hooks |
| stopped threads | 5.4 Stopping and starting multi-thread programs |
| stopping | 25.6 Running the Program |
| stream records in GDB/MI | 24.3.2 GDB/MI Stream Records |
| struct stat, in file-i/o protocol | struct stat |
| struct timeval, in file-i/o protocol | struct timeval |
| stub example, remote debugging | 17.5 Implementing a remote stub |
| stupid questions | 19.7 Optional warnings and messages |
| switching threads | 4.9 Debugging programs with multiple threads |
| switching threads automatically | 4.9 Debugging programs with multiple threads |
| symbol decoding style, C++ | 8.7 Print settings |
| symbol dump | 13. Examining the Symbol Table |
| symbol from address | 13. Examining the Symbol Table |
| symbol names | 13. Examining the Symbol Table |
| symbol overloading | 5.1.8 Breakpoint menus |
| symbol table | 15.1 Commands to specify files |
| symbol tables, listing GDB's internal | 13. Examining the Symbol Table |
| symbol-file | 15.1 Commands to specify files |
| symbols, reading from relocatable object files | 15.1 Commands to specify files |
| symbols, reading immediately | 15.1 Commands to specify files |
| sysinfo | 18.1.4 Features for Debugging DJGPP Programs |
| system call, file-i/o protocol | D.7.9 The system(3) call |
| system calls and thread breakpoints | 5.4 Stopping and starting multi-thread programs |
| system, file-i/o system call | system |
|